Queensland Railways.
------------------------

[red ink]
Re names of railway stations on the [Munbilla]-
[Mount Edwards] Line

B.M.
ENGINEER IN CHARGE OF CONSTRUCTION OFFICE

In any further correspondence
refer to No.
14:653.C.

Brisbane, 16th Octover, 1914.

S i r ,

I beg to refer you to my letter of the 25th ultimo
asking you to forward two or three aboriginal names from
which one could be chosen for the station at 2 miles 69 chains
on the [Munbilla]-[Mount Edwards] line, and shall be glad to hear
from you at an early date.

I am, Sir,

Yours Faithfully,

[R. E. Sexton]
Engineer in Charge of
Construction.
